Isotopica -- A tool for the calculation and viewing of complex isotopic envelopes
What you can do:
Facilitate the interpretation of ions that contain naturally occurring isotopes in a mass spectrum.
Highlights:
- It allows the calculation of mass values and isotopic distributions based on molecular formulas, peptides/proteins, DNA/RNA, carbohydrate sequences or combinations thereof.
- Isotopica takes modifications of the input molecule into consideration using a simple and flexible language as a straightforward extension of the molecular formula syntax.
- The results can be displayed graphically on a local PC using the Isotopica viewer, a standalone application that is downloadable from the sites below, as a complement to the client browser.
- It is useful for peptide mass fingerprinting and validating an observed isotopic ion distribution with reference to the theoretical one, even from a multi-component sample.
